Ali Kemal

Ali Kemal (1867–1922) was an Ottoman politician, journalist and writer.

Also recorded as Ali Kemal Bey; Ali Kemâl.

Overview

Born at Fatih in 1867, died at İzmit in 1922.

In detail

the recorded working language is Ottoman Turkish.

The field of work recorded is creative and professional writing, journalism and political activity.

Employment is recorded with Dar ul-Funun. Positions recorded include interior minister.
